After the ODM Party Leader revealed that the head of state plans to remain in the opposition, Hon. Sabina Chege, the nominated member of parliament for the Jubilee Party, summoned Uhuru to provide an update on his stay and commitment to the Azimio-One Kenya Coalition.
The majority of the MPs had started joining the Kenya Kwanza Side after it emerged that Uhuru would resign from the chairmanship position in the coming days, according to reports by the standard media group. Sabina Chege contends that Raila's Sunday remarks have caused confusion in the opposition.
According to Chege's argument, the majority of Mount Kenya leaders are waiting for Uhuru to provide them with information so they may make decisions about their political plans.
Since Azimio party leader Raila Odinga lost the August elections, a number of famous politicians who were supporting Raila went silent when William Ruto and his running mate Rigathi Gachagua took over administration in the State House.
